Clean your database with delivery reporting
Most providers charge the moment you hit ‘send’, meaning you could be paying for landlines, fakes, or disconnected mobiles. That is a wasted budget and a common dealer pain point.
The majority – if not all – SMS providers offer delivery reporting to show which messages arrived to the end recipient from the mobile network and which didn’t, allowing you to spot dead numbers and trigger data-cleansing tasks for your team. This removes the need for staff to act as a ‘human bridge’ between systems and gives you the certainty of knowing exactly who received a reminder before you spend expensive time making follow-up calls.

Watch out for the Unicode tax
One of the biggest obstacles to profitability is the ‘multiple solution’ trap – where disconnected applications require staff intervention to plug the gaps. This often leads to team members copying and pasting text from Word or Outlook, which allows hidden ‘special characters’ like smart quotes to hitch a ride.
These characters force a message into Unicode, slashing the character-to-credit ratio from 160 to just 70. Consequently, a simple service reminder quietly doubles or triples in price. By using our API and consistent templates, you can strip out this ‘junk’ automatically, keeping your costs predictable and your staff focused on complex tasks rather than formatting fixes.
